Finnair strengthens multi-channel distribution
Saturday, 13 Jul, 2009
0
Finnair has become the latest airline to sign a new full content distribution deal with Galileo and Worldspan parent Travelport GDS.
The agreement will provide travel agents using the GDSs worldwide with access to the airline’s entire published inventory and fares.
Finnair vice-president Tom Kallstrom said: “We are happy that we were able to conclude the agreement with Travelport GDS, which significantly strengthens our multi-channel distribution strategy.
“Finnair is committed to developing its business network and as such, this new agreement will provide this all important link to the agents.”
Travelport GDS supplier service vice-president Matthew Hall said: “This full content agreement with Finnair will provide increased functionality to the airline as well as the very best service to our agency customers.
“This is further to Travelport GDS’s strengthened position in Scandinavia where we are gaining share.”
